FRIDAY NIGHT FIRE
Friday Night Fire is a weekly worship event that began in 1993 for the purpose of getting filled up in the Lord’s presence, so we can pour out to the broken people around us. This night has proven to be impactful for our city and for the hearts of those who come.
Friday Night Fire is every Friday from 7 - 11 PM.
MEAL OF HOPE
Meal of Hope is a weekly meal for the poor and homeless. It includes hot meal, live music, testimonies, ministry, and fellowship with a loving community. It was started in 1998 by Scott and Sarah MacLeod with the intent of extravagantly loving the poor and the broken.
Meal of Hope is every Thursday from 5 - 7 PM.
